使用 GroupDocs.Conversion for .NET 将 XLSM 文件转换为 PowerPoint 演示文稿
介绍
在当今以数据为中心的环境中,将 Excel (XLSM) 等电子表格文件转换为 PowerPoint (PPT) 等演示文稿格式可以简化报告流程并改善沟通。无论您要转换财务报告还是项目计划,GroupDocs.Conversion for .NET 都能提供高效的解决方案。本教程将指导您使用这个强大的库轻松地将 XLSM 文件转换为 PPT 演示文稿。
您将学到什么:
- 如何安装和设置 GroupDocs.Conversion for .NET。
- 有关加载 XLSM 文件、设置转换选项以及将其保存为 PowerPoint 演示文稿的分步说明。
- GroupDocs 库中的关键配置选项和参数。
- 转换过程中遇到的常见问题的故障排除提示。
让我们深入了解您开始所需的先决条件!
先决条件
在开始之前,请确保您已准备好以下事项:
- 所需库:安装 GroupDocs.Conversion for .NET(版本 25.3.0)。
- 环境设置:安装了.NET Framework或.NET Core的开发环境。
- 知识前提:对 C# 有基本的了解,并熟悉 Visual Studio。
为 .NET 设置 GroupDocs.Conversion
首先,使用 NuGet 包管理器控制台或 .NET CLI 安装 GroupDocs.Conversion 库:
NuGet 包管理器控制台
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I
dotnet add package GroupDocs.Conversion --version 25.3.0
许可证获取
要使用 GroupDocs.Conversion,您可以选择免费试用,或根据需要获取临时许可证。如需长期使用,建议购买许可证。
基本初始化和设置: 以下是在 C# 项目中初始化库的方法:
using System;
using GroupDocs.Conversion;
class Program
{
static void Main(string[] args)
{
string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.xlsm";
// 使用 XLSM 文件的路径初始化转换器
using (var converter = new Converter(documentPath))
{
Console.WriteLine("Converter initialized successfully.");
}
}
}
实施指南
加载源文件
概述: 首先加载要转换的XLSM文件。此步骤至关重要,因为它为将文件转换为PPT格式做好了准备。
步骤 1:初始化转换器
using System;
using GroupDocs.Conversion;
string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.xlsm";
// 使用 Converter 类加载源 XLSM 文件
class Program
{
static void Main(string[] args)
{
using (var converter = new Converter(documentPath))
{
Console.WriteLine("XLSM file loaded successfully.");
}
}
}
- 参数说明:
documentPath
是一个字符串变量,用于保存 XLSM 文件的路径。Converter
对象处理加载和转换操作。
设置转换选项
概述: 通过指定目标选项配置将 XLSM 文件转换为 PowerPoint 格式的设置。
步骤 2:定义演示转换选项
using GroupDocs.Conversion.Options.Convert;
// 创建指定 PPT 格式的 PresentationConvertOptions 实例
class Program
{
static void Main(string[] args)
{
PresentationConvertOptions options = new PresentationConvertOptions
{
Format = GroupDocs.Conversion.FileTypes.PresentationFileType.Ppt
};
}
}
- 关键配置: 这
Format
财产范围之内PresentationConvertOptions
设置为Ppt
,表示转换目标。
执行转换并保存输出
概述: 执行转换过程,将您的 XLSM 文件转换为 PPT 演示文稿,并将其保存到指定目录。
步骤3:转换并保存
using System.IO;
using GroupDocs.Conversion;
class Program
{
static void Main(string[] args)
{
string outputDirectory = "YOUR_OUTPUT_DIRECTORY";
string outputFile = Path.Combine(outputDirectory, "xlsm-converted-to.ppt");
// 加载XLSM文件进行转换
class Program
{
static void Main(string[] args)
{
using (var converter = new Converter("YOUR_DOCUMENT_DIRECTORY/sample.xlsm"))
{
// 应用转换选项并保存生成的 PPT 文件
converter.Convert(outputFile, options);
Console.WriteLine($"Conversion completed. File saved at {outputFile}");
}
}
}
- 故障排除提示: 确保路径设置正确,以避免
FileNotFoundException
验证输出目录的写入权限。
实际应用
- 商业报告:自动将每月财务摘要从 Excel 转换为 PowerPoint,以供董事会会议使用。
- 教育内容创作:将课程计划和数据分析转化为吸引学生的演示文稿。
- 项目管理:将项目进度报告和甘特图从 XLSM 格式转换为 PPT 幻灯片,以供利益相关者审查。
与其他 .NET 系统集成允许您构建利用 GroupDocs.Conversion 的自定义应用程序,从而增强软件的功能。
性能考虑
为了在使用 GroupDocs.Conversion 时优化性能:
- 内存管理:处理
Converter
对象及时释放资源。 - 资源使用情况:同时处理大文件或多个转换时监控应用程序的性能。
- 最佳实践:在适用的情况下使用异步方法,并在部署之前在开发环境中进行彻底测试。
结论
本教程为您提供了使用 GroupDocs.Conversion for .NET 将 XLSM 文件转换为 PPT 演示文稿的基本知识。按照以下步骤操作,您可以有效地将此功能集成到您的应用程序中。
后续步骤:
- 探索 GroupDocs.Conversion 中可用的其他转换选项。
- 尝试集成其他文件格式并自定义输出设置。
准备好开始转换了吗?立即实施解决方案!
常见问题解答部分
- GroupDocs.Conversion for .NET 用于什么?
- 它是一个促进各种格式之间文档转换的库,包括 XLSM 到 PPT。
- 我可以使用该库一次转换多个文件吗?
- 是的,您可以通过在代码中迭代文件来批量处理文件。
- 是否可以自定义输出格式细节?
- 当然,GroupDocs.Conversion 允许对输出文件设置进行详细的自定义。
- 如果我的应用程序抛出“FileNotFoundException”,我该怎么办?
- 仔细检查所有指定的路径是否正确且可访问。
- 如果遇到问题,如何获得支持?
- 访问 GroupDocs 支持论坛 向社区专家寻求帮助或直接通过他们的购买页面联系。
资源
- 文档: 探索深入指南 GroupDocs 文档
- API 参考: 访问详细的 API 文档 这里
- 下载: 获取最新版本 GroupDocs 下载
- 购买和试用选项:
立即使用 GroupDocs.Conversion for .NET 踏上您的文档转换之旅!